Job description

Our client is looking for an experienced modeller with a strong demonstrable background in asset and ALM modelling to join their growing team.

  • Location: London
  • Category: Life Actuarial
  • Type: Permanent

Key Responsibilities (Including but not limited to):

  • Support on various aspects of the development, maintenance and enhancement of a robust set of actuarial modelling ALM tools and processes
  • The key tasks cover all aspects of their E2E process, including review of business requirements, drafting of technical specifications, implementing model updates and testing and reviewing changes
  • Support the development and maintenance of documentation, process notes and user guides
  • Excellent coding capabilities, acting in line with best practices
  • Proactively contribute to various wider AST strategic objectives and focus areas outside of day-to-day role
  • Part qualified / Qualified actuary with experience in life insurance or life reinsurance
  • Demonstrable model development experience in an ALM and asset modelling context, with a preference for FIS systems such as Prophet (US360 and ALS libraries) and Enterprise Manager
  • Understanding of ALM fundamentals, s
  • Demonstrable interest in long-term actuarial modelling role
  • Wider programming and scripting skills are a plus, e.g. Python, SQL, R or VBA
  • Advanced understanding of Microsoft Excel and Word
